For Surveying and Mapping Technicians, the Bureau of Labor Statistics and O*NET classify the day-to-day work broadly as: Perform surveying and mapping duties, usually under the direction of an engineer, surveyor, cartographer, or photogrammetrist, to obtain data used for construction, mapmaking, boundary location, mining, or other purposes. May calculate mapmaking information and create maps from source data, such as surveying notes, aerial photography, satellite data, or other maps to show topographical features, political boundaries, and other features. May verify accuracy and completeness of maps.

Core Skills & Abilities

  • Produce or update overlay maps to show information boundaries, water locations, or topographic features on various base maps or at different scales.

  • Conduct surveys to ascertain the locations of natural features and man-made structures on the Earth's surface, underground, and underwater, using electronic distance-measuring equipment, such as GPS, and other surveying instruments.

  • Calculate latitudes, longitudes, angles, areas, or other information for mapmaking, using survey field notes or reference tables.

  • Identify and compile database information to create requested maps.

  • Design or develop information databases that include geographic or topographic data.

  • Trace contours or topographic details to generate maps that denote specific land or property locations or geographic attributes.

  • Analyze aerial photographs to detect and interpret significant military, industrial, resource, or topographical data.

  • Compile information necessary to stake projects for construction, using engineering plans.

  • Collect information needed to carry out new surveys, using source maps, previous survey data, photographs, computer records, or other relevant information.

  • Record survey measurements or descriptive data, using notes, drawings, sketches, or inked tracings.

  • Operate and manage land-information computer systems, performing tasks such as storing data, making inquiries, and producing plots and reports.

  • Prepare topographic or contour maps of land surveyed, including site features and other relevant information, such as charts, drawings, and survey notes.

  • Adjust and operate surveying instruments such as prisms, theodolites, electronic distance measuring equipment, or electronic data collectors.

  • Provide assistance in the development of methods and procedures for conducting field surveys.

  • Complete detailed source and method notes describing the location of routine or complex land parcels.

  • Monitor mapping work or the updating of maps to ensure accuracy, inclusion of new or changed information, or compliance with rules and regulations.

  • Search for section corners, property irons, or survey points.

  • Check all layers of maps to ensure accuracy, identifying and marking errors and making corrections.

  • Research and combine existing property information to describe property boundaries in relation to adjacent properties, taking into account parcel splits, combinations, or land boundary adjustments.

  • Prepare cost estimates for mapping projects.

  • Compare topographical features or contour lines with images from aerial photographs, old maps, or other reference materials to verify the accuracy of their identification.

  • Position and hold the vertical rods, or targets, that theodolite operators use for sighting to measure angles, distances, and elevations.

  • Perform calculations to determine earth curvature corrections, atmospheric impacts on measurements, traverse closures or adjustments, azimuths, level runs, or placement of markers.

  • Answer questions and provide information to the public or to staff members regarding assessment maps, surveys, boundaries, easements, property ownership, roads, zoning, or similar matters.

  • Compare survey computations with applicable standards to determine adequacy of data.

  • Trim, align, and join prints to form photographic mosaics, maintaining scaled distances between reference points.

  • Set out and recover stakes, marks, or other monumentation.

  • Supervise or coordinate activities of workers engaged in surveying, plotting data, drafting maps, or producing blueprints, photostats, or photographs.

  • Enter Global Positioning System (GPS) data, legal deeds, field notes, or land survey reports into geographic information system (GIS) workstations so that information can be transformed into graphic land descriptions, such as maps and drawings.

  • Determine scales, line sizes, or colors to be used for hard copies of computerized maps, using plotters.
